D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Prepare and grill a variety of meats including beef, goat, chicken, pork, and other specialty grilled items according to established recipes and quality standards.
- Marinate, season, portion, and prepare meats to ensure consistency in taste and presentation.
- Monitor grilling temperatures and cooking times to achieve optimal quality and customer satisfaction.
- Ensure all food is prepared and served in compliance with food safety and hygiene regulations.
- Inspect ingredients and food supplies to ensure freshness and quality.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of grilling stations, kitchen equipment, and food preparation areas.
- Manage stock levels for meats, spices, charcoal, and other kitchen supplies, and report replenishment needs.
- Minimize food wastage through proper storage, handling, and portion control practices.
- Work closely with other kitchen and service staff to ensure timely order preparation and delivery.
- Assist in menu development and suggest new grilled food offerings where applicable.
- Follow all company policies, health regulations, and operational procedures.
- Ensure proper maintenance and safe use of grills, cooking equipment, and utensils.
KEY REQUIREMENT SKILLS AND QUALIFICATION
- Certificate in Food Production, Culinary Arts, or a related field is an added advantage.
- Minimum 2 years of proven experience in nyama choma and grilled food preparation.
- Strong knowledge of meat cuts, grilling techniques, seasoning, and food presentation.
- Good understanding of food safety, hygiene, and sanitation standards.
-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ment and under pressure.
- Strong organizational and time-management skills.
-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and public holidays as required.
- Good communication and teamwork skills.
